如何提高可视化分析引擎的交互体验?
在当今信息爆炸的时代,数据可视化分析引擎已成为企业、政府和个人不可或缺的工具。然而,如何提高可视化分析引擎的交互体验,使其更加人性化、高效和便捷,成为了业界关注的焦点。本文将从以下几个方面探讨如何提升可视化分析引擎的交互体验。
一、界面设计优化
简洁直观的布局:界面布局应遵循“黄金分割”原则,将主要功能模块合理分布,确保用户在使用过程中能够快速找到所需功能。例如,在Excel中,常用的功能按钮都集中在工具栏上,方便用户快速操作。
清晰易懂的图标:图标设计应简洁明了,避免使用过于复杂的图形,以免用户产生困惑。例如,在Power BI中,每个图表的图标都与其功能相对应,让用户一目了然。
个性化定制:界面风格应允许用户进行个性化定制,以满足不同用户的审美需求。例如,Tableau支持用户自定义主题、颜色和字体等,使界面更加符合个人喜好。
二、功能模块优化
智能推荐:数据分析引擎应具备智能推荐功能,根据用户的历史操作和偏好,自动推荐相关数据源、图表类型和分析方法。例如,在Qlik Sense中,系统会根据用户的使用习惯,推荐相关的数据探索路径。
数据预处理:数据预处理功能应简化操作,让用户能够轻松处理缺失值、异常值等问题。例如,在Tableau中,用户可以通过拖拽的方式,快速实现数据清洗和转换。
交互式分析:交互式分析功能允许用户通过拖拽、筛选、排序等方式,实时查看数据变化。例如,在Power BI中,用户可以通过拖拽图表元素,调整视图和交互方式。
三、响应速度优化
数据压缩:数据压缩技术可以减少数据传输量,提高加载速度。例如,在Kibana中,使用GZIP压缩技术,将数据压缩后再传输,从而提高查询效率。
缓存机制:缓存机制可以存储常用数据,减少重复查询,提高响应速度。例如,在Domo中,系统会自动缓存用户常用的数据,减少查询时间。
分布式计算:分布式计算可以将计算任务分散到多个节点上,提高数据处理速度。例如,在Apache Spark中,通过分布式计算,可以实现对海量数据的快速处理。
四、案例分析
以某企业为例,该企业使用Tableau作为可视化分析工具。在优化交互体验前,用户在使用过程中遇到了以下问题:
界面复杂,操作不便:用户对Tableau的界面和功能不够熟悉,导致操作不便。
数据预处理复杂:用户在处理数据时,需要花费大量时间进行清洗和转换。
响应速度慢:在处理大量数据时,系统响应速度较慢。
针对以上问题,企业采取了以下措施:
培训用户:组织用户进行Tableau培训,提高用户对工具的熟悉程度。
简化数据预处理:利用Tableau的数据预处理功能,简化数据清洗和转换操作。
优化服务器配置:升级服务器硬件,提高数据处理速度。
经过优化后,用户对可视化分析引擎的满意度得到了显著提升。
总之,提高可视化分析引擎的交互体验,需要从界面设计、功能模块、响应速度等多个方面进行优化。通过不断改进,让用户在使用过程中感受到便捷、高效和愉悦,从而更好地发挥数据分析工具的价值。
猜你喜欢:全栈链路追踪